Escape from the dungeon of terror!

Find your way through the dangerous dungeons of terror. 

But be careful, death is behind every corner!

This game is made for VR-Headsets like the Durovis Dive, Cardboard, Homido, Refugio3D, VReye GO, Samsung Gear, Stooksy VR-Spektiv and others.

You are playing the demo version, wich contains the intro and the first level. More content, and the complete game, is comming soon!

You need a bluetooth controller or keyboard to play this game. Headphones are usefull for a better immersion into the game (it contains 3D sound effects). Recommended is the Snakebyte controller idroid:con. But every controller wich can be run with keyboard mapping should work.

Present features:

-Story with intro

-1st Level

-Different enemys

-3 weapons and 1 armor

Music and sound effects:

-Carl Orff, Carmina Burana

-Freesound.org

-Speech (JackaarSoftware)
